AEO · Answer Engine Optimization
-
Getting your content cited when a user asks a question to ChatGPT, Perplexity, Claude, or Google's AI overviews — instead of just clicking a traditional search result.
AEO overlaps with SEO but optimizes for different signals: clear entity markup, citable statistics, structured FAQs, and passage-level answers. The ranking surface is an LLM, not a SERP.

LLM citation
-
A reference to your brand, product, or content inside an AI-generated answer — sometimes with a link, sometimes without.
Citation rates are measurable. Run the same prompts across models weekly, track which competitors show up, and engineer the content gaps until you do too.

Programmatic SEO
-
Publishing thousands of high-quality template pages, each targeted at a specific long-tail query — built from a structured data source, not written one by one.
Executed well (Zapier, Webflow, Clay) it compounds for years. Executed poorly it becomes Google-penalized spam. The difference is source-data quality and per-page usefulness.

Entity-based keyword architecture
-
Mapping your content to the concepts your ICP cares about, not the individual search phrases. Search engines and LLMs both rank topics, not strings.
An entity is a unit of meaning — "vector database," "MCP server," "PLG motion." We start by enumerating your category's entities and the relationships between them.

Agentic workflow
-
A software loop where an LLM reads some inputs, decides what to do, calls tools, reads the results, and either loops or stops.
Different from a single-prompt chatbot. An agent has memory, tool access, and termination conditions. Used well, it replaces rote knowledge work.

MCP · Model Context Protocol
-
An open standard that lets AI agents plug into tools and data sources without custom integrations every time.
Anthropic introduced it; the ecosystem adopted it. Matters because it's how your agents will talk to your CRM, your calendar, your codebase — without bespoke connectors.

RAG · Retrieval-Augmented Generation
-
Giving an LLM access to your private data at query time so it can cite it in the answer — instead of fine-tuning.
For most B2B use cases, RAG is the right tool. You keep your data out of the training set and can update the knowledge base without retraining.

Deliverability
-
Whether your email actually lands in the inbox instead of spam. The single most under-engineered part of AI outbound.
SPF, DKIM, DMARC, warmup schedules, inbox rotation, sender reputation. Most "AI SDR" tools skip half of this and blame the copy when replies tank.

Signal-based outbound
-
Triggering outbound when something real happens — funding round, new hire, tech-stack change, product launch — instead of blasting a static list.
Reply rates go up 3–5× when the timing is right. The engineering work is in wiring enough signal sources and writing the copy that references them plausibly.

ICP · Ideal Customer Profile
-
A specific, numerical description of the accounts most likely to buy, stay, and expand. Not a persona. Not a vibe.
Derived from your actual closed-won data: employee count ranges, industry codes, tech-stack signals, funding stage, hiring patterns. If you can't score a prospect in 30 seconds, it isn't an ICP yet.

Core Web Vitals
-
Google's three technical measurements of how fast and stable your site feels. Affects ranking and conversion.
Largest Contentful Paint, Interaction to Next Paint, Cumulative Layout Shift. Boring to fix, measurable to improve, and almost every AI SEO client needs the work.

Structured data · Schema markup
-
Invisible metadata on your pages that tells search engines and LLMs exactly what each piece of content is — a review, a price, a FAQ, a how-to.
One of the highest-leverage AEO levers. LLMs lean on structured data to answer confidently. Done right, every page on your site is machine-readable.
